Resumen
The Cannondale Synapse is celebrated for its smooth ride quality, versatile tyre clearance, and stable yet responsive handling, making it a standout in the endurance category. Its comfort and efficiency are frequently highlighted, with many reviewers praising its ability to blend speed with a forgiving ride position. However, the SmartSense system and some component choices have drawn mixed reactions, with some finding them innovative and others seeing them as unnecessary additions that add weight and complexity.

| Marco | BallisTec Carbon, Di2 ready, SAVE, BB30a, flat mount, 12x142mm thru axle, internal cable routing, removable fender bridge Pedalier estándar: BB30a, ajuste a presión Color: Midnight Blue |
|---|---|
| Tenedor | BallisTec Full Carbon, integrated crown race, SAVE, size-specific design, 12x100mm thru-axle, internal routing |
| Pedalier | FSA Cartridge |
| Auriculares | Synapse Carbon, integrated, 1-1/8" - 1-1/8" (48cm), 1-1/8" - 1-1/4" (51-54cm), 1-1/8" - 1-3/8" (56-61cm) |
| Provenir | Cannondale 4, 6061 Alloy, 31.8, 7° |
| Manillar | Cannondale 4, 6061 alloy, Compact |
| Sillín | Fizik Aliante Delta, S-alloy rails |
| tija de sillín | Cannondale 4, 6061 Alloy, 25.4 x 300mm (48-51), 350mm (54-56), 400mm (58-61) Tipo: Rígido |
| pedales | Not Included |
| Puños | Cannondale Bar Tape, 3.5mm |
| Cambio trasero | Shimano Tiagra GS |
|---|---|
| Desviador delantero | Shimano Tiagra, braze-on |
| Manivela | FSA Omega Alloy, 50/34 |
| cambiadores | Shimano Tiagra hydraulic disc, 10-speed |
| Casete | Shimano HG500, 11-34, 10-speed |
| Cadena | KMC X10EL, 10-speed |
| Frenos | Shimano Tiagra hydraulic disc, 160/160mm rotors Tipo: Shimano Tiagra Disco Hidráulico |
| Las palancas de freno | Shimano Tiagra hydraulic disc |
| llantas | RD 2.0, 28h |
|---|---|
| radios | Stainless steel, 14g |
| Buje delantero | Formula CL-712, 12x100mm centerlock |
| Buje trasero | Formula RXC-400, 12x142 centerlock |
| Llantas | Vittoria Zaffiro, 700 x 30c |
